ODFL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2024 in Review

879 of the 6,964 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Old Dominion Freight Line (ODFL) for Q3 2024, worth a combined $32.7B — up 12% from $29.1B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 95 funds opened new ODFL positions and 84 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 362 added to existing stakes and 317 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$378M. The largest seller was WCM Investment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$351M sold.
